Factor:
{{{16x^3-t^4x^3}}} First factor the {{{x^3}}}
{{{x^3(16-t^4)}}} The binomial can be seen as the difference of squares.
{{{x^3((4)^2-(t^2)^2)}}} Factor the difference of squares.
{{{x^3(4-t^2)(4+t^2)}}} Now you have another difference of squares {{{(2^2-t^2)}}} so you can factor this as well.
{{{highlight(x^3(2+t)(2-t)(4+t^2))}}}...and there you have it!
